Background:
- A 51-year-old woman was admitted to the hospital with 3-month H/O vomiting, diarrhoea and weight loss.
- Unsteady on her feet with rapidly deteriorating cognition.
- Medical history included type 2 diabetes, hypothyroidism and cholecystectomy.
- Medications included levothyroxine, metformin and codeine phosphate. H/O smoking 20 cigarettes daily but consumed no alcohol. On examination,
- She was severely confused and disoriented.
- She sustained horizontal rotational nystagmus on her left lateral gaze.
- Diffuse amyotrophy was present without fasciculations.
- Power in upper limbs was the grade of MRC grade 3 proximally and distally and in lower limbs of MRC grade 2 proximally and grade 1 distally.
- Profound sensory loss to all modalities in all four limbs marked pseudoarthrosis and sensory ataxia.
- Reflexes were lost plantar responses flexor.
Labs:
- Blood tests showed abnormal liver function tests with gammaglutaryl transferase (Gamma GT) of 654 U/L,
- alkaline phosphatase 45 U/L,
- Alanine transferase (ALT) 191 U/L.
- Vitamin D was low, as was vitamin A (0.57 µmol/L; normal: 0.99-3.35).
- Fasting glucose levels were controlled and varied in the first days after admission between 68.47 mg/dL to 153.15 mg/dL.
- TSH was 1.32 mIU/L (normal: 0.30-4.50) and free thyroxine was 25.3 pmol/L (normal: 10-22).
Further investigations revealed:
- vitamin E level of 1.1 µmol/L (normal: 9.5-41.5).
- The faecal Elastase1 level was 76 µg/gram, suggestive of severe pancreatic insufficiency.
- Computed tomography (CT) of the thorax, abdomen and pelvis showed a fatty pancreas.
- MRI of the abdomen showed no pancreatic mass.
- CSF was acellular with a protein of 0.70 g/L.
- Electrophysiology showed absent upper limbs sensory potentials with reduced but present sural responses in keeping with ganglionopathy (Left sural Sensory Action Potential 1.3 µV [normal >5], Sensory Conduction Velocity: 45.9 m/s [normal >38]).
- Motor amplitudes were reduced/low normal with normal velocities and F-waves
- EMG revealed no spontaneous activity but mild myopathic features.
- A sural nerve biopsy showed severe loss of intermediate and small myelinated axons with active axonal degeneration and regeneration clusters. TTPA sequencing was negative. A muscle biopsy was not performed.
